What Is Zero Trust Security?
Let’s kick it off with a simple definition. Zero Trust Security is a cybersecurity framework that operates on one golden rule:
“Never trust, always verify.” At its core, it's about assuming that no user, device, or application—whether inside or outside the network—can be trusted by default.
That’s right. Gone are the days when you could just protect your network perimeter and call it a day. No more assuming that someone inside your network is automatically safe. In a Zero Trust world, everyone is guilty until proven innocent.
Why Traditional Security Models Are Failing
To really appreciate Zero Trust, we’ve got to understand the problem it’s solving.
Remember the old castle-and-moat approach? Imagine a medieval castle surrounded by a moat. You just had to secure the moat, and you could rest easy thinking everything inside the walls was safe. That worked—until someone built a tunnel under the moat or bribed the guard at the drawbridge.
In today’s context, the “castle” is your internal network, and the “moat” is your firewall. Once someone sneaks in—whether it's a cybercriminal or a disgruntled employee—they’re often free to roam around. That’s a big problem. And with remote work, cloud services, BYOD (bring your own device), and complex supply chains, this model is practically ancient.

The Core Principles of Zero Trust
At this point, you're probably wondering—“Okay, so how does Zero Trust actually work?”
Zero Trust isn’t a specific product or tool. It’s a mindset, a strategy, and it’s built on a few core principles:
1. Verify Explicitly
Everything—and everyone—must be authenticated and authorized before accessing resources. It’s not enough to log in once and be trusted forever.
2. Use Least Privilege Access
Only give access to what’s absolutely necessary. This limits the damage if an account is compromised.
3. Assume Breach
Operate as if a breach has already occurred. That way, you're always alert and continually monitoring.
Think of it like your house. Just because someone enters through the front door doesn't mean they get to access every room, right? You keep your bedroom door locked, your office closed, and maybe even your safe in a locked drawer. That’s Zero Trust in action.
Key Components of a Zero Trust Architecture
Zero Trust isn’t something you can just flip on like a switch. It includes a bunch of moving parts that work together to keep your data safe.
1. Identity and Access Management (IAM)
This is all about knowing who someone is and what they're allowed to do. Multi-Factor Authentication (MFA), Single Sign-On (SSO), and user behavior analytics play big roles here.
2. Endpoint Security
Not all devices are created equal. You need to check if the devices accessing your systems are secure, updated, and compliant with security policies.
3. Network Segmentation
Breaking the network into smaller chunks helps contain threats. If one segment is compromised, the damage doesn't spread like wildfire.
4. Real-Time Monitoring and Analytics
Zero Trust relies heavily on watching user activity and detecting anything weird in real time. Think of it as surveillance with brains.
5. Data Security
Encrypt data at rest and in transit. Mask sensitive information. Know where your data is and who’s accessing it.
Zero Trust and the Cloud: A Perfect Match?
You might be thinking, “What about the cloud?” And that’s a great question—because the cloud is actually
one of the best use cases for Zero Trust.
Cloud environments are dynamic and decentralized. Users can access services from anywhere. Traditional perimeter-based security simply doesn't work here. Zero Trust thrives in this fluid environment because it's not tied to a specific physical network. It’s all about identities, roles, and real-time validation—perfect for the cloud.
In fact, many cloud services already have Zero Trust-like features baked in. Think Google Cloud’s BeyondCorp or Microsoft’s Azure AD Conditional Access. They’re stepping stones toward full Zero Trust adoption.
Common Myths About Zero Trust Security
Before we go any further, let's bust a few myths:
Myth #1: “Zero Trust means zero access.”
Nope. It means right-sized access. Users still get what they need—but nothing more.
Myth #2: “It’ll slow us down.”
Not necessarily. Done right, Zero Trust can actually streamline access through automated policies and smarter security.
Myth #3: “We need to rip and replace everything.”
False! You don’t have to start from scratch. Most organizations implement Zero Trust step by step, integrating it with existing systems.
Benefits of Implementing Zero Trust
So, what’s in it for you? Why should your organization consider making this shift?
1. Improved Security Posture
By assuming every user and device is a potential threat, you close the gaps that hackers love to exploit.
2. Limit the Blast Radius
If something goes wrong, the damage is localized. Attackers can’t move freely from system to system.
3. Better Compliance
Many regulations (like GDPR and HIPAA) require strict access controls and data protection. Zero Trust helps you check those boxes with confidence.
4. Enhanced User Experience
Ironically, Zero Trust can make things easier for users. With smart policies and identity-based access, there's less friction and more seamless access.
5. Flexibility for Remote Work
Let’s face it—we’re not going back to the 9-to-5 office life anytime soon. Zero Trust gives remote employees secure access without relying on clunky VPNs.
Challenges in Adopting Zero Trust
Of course, it's not all sunshine and rainbows. Adopting Zero Trust comes with its own headaches.
1. Cultural Resistance
Change is hard, especially when it involves how people work. Employees may push back against tighter controls.
2. Complexity
Zero Trust is not a plug-and-play solution. It requires a holistic understanding of your entire IT environment.
3. Cost and Resources
Implementing Zero Trust can be resource-intensive—particularly for smaller organizations without a dedicated IT team.
4. Integration Issues
You may have legacy systems that aren’t compatible with modern access controls.
That said, the long-term benefits far outweigh the initial growing pains. Many organizations start small—like implementing MFA—and build their Zero Trust framework over time.
How to Get Started with Zero Trust
Ready to jump into Zero Trust? Here’s a simple roadmap to get you rolling:
1. Assess Your Assets
– What data, systems, and applications are most critical?
2. Identify Users and Devices
– Who’s accessing these assets, and from what endpoints?
3. Implement Strong Identity Verification
– This usually means MFA, SSO, and strict password policies.
4. Segment Your Network
– Break it down into smaller zones and limit movement between them.
5. Set Access Policies
– Define who gets access to what, under which conditions.
6. Monitor and Log Everything
– Use analytics to continuously refine your policies and detect anomalies.
Remember, Zero Trust is a journey, not a destination.
